
The Tennessee Volunteers’ injury report offers some hope ahead of their matchup against the Florida Gators.
As the game at Neyland Stadium approaches, the SEC released the official injury report for both teams on Wednesday. Tennessee is facing several injuries, particularly on the offensive side, but the overall outlook appears optimistic.

Tennessee Volunteers Injury Report:
– Jourdan Thomas, DB: Out
– Edwin Spillman, LB: Out
– Ben Bolton, LB: Doubtful
– Dont’e Thornton Jr.: Questionable
– Squirrel White, WR: Probable
– Christian Harrison, DB: Probable
– Bru McCoy, WR: Probable
Most concerns have focused on the wide receiver group, with three key players nursing injuries. Fortunately, it looks promising for Bru McCoy, Squirrel White, and Dont’e Thornton to play on Saturday.
McCoy has been dealing with a hand injury but managed to play through it against Arkansas. White suffered an upper-body injury and was seen in a sling, while Thornton limped off during the third quarter of the last game.
With talented but inexperienced quarterback Nico Iamaleava leading the offense, losing any starters would be a significant setback. While the Volunteers are favored by multiple scores against the Gators, having their receiving corps healthy will be crucial as they enter the latter part of the season.
